Understanding the Writing and Publishing Process
If you have never worked with a professional writing agency before, the process might seem mysterious. However, top-tier companies follow a highly structured, transparent methodology to ensure your book is completed efficiently and to your exact specifications. Here is what you can generally expect when you hire a leading agency:
1. The Discovery and Onboarding Phase
The process begins with an in-depth consultation. Your assigned project manager and lead writer will interview you to understand the core message of your book, your target demographic, and your preferred tone of voice. This is where the foundation of the manuscript is laid. You will share any existing notes, outlines, blogs, or recorded materials you have compiled.
2. Outlining and Chapter Structuring
Before a single paragraph of the manuscript is written, the agency will present a comprehensive chapter-by-chapter outline. This document serves as the roadmap for the entire book. You will review this outline, suggest changes, and approve the structure. This step ensures that both you and the writer are entirely aligned on the narrative direction, preventing costly and time-consuming rewrites later.
3. Drafting and Iterative Review
Once the outline is approved, the drafting phase begins. The best agencies do not disappear for six months and hand you a finished book. Instead, they work iteratively. They will typically submit the manuscript to you in batches—chapter by chapter or section by section. This allows you to review the tone, provide feedback, and request revisions in real-time, ensuring the voice sounds authentically like yours.
4. Editing and Polishing
After the first draft is completed, the manuscript is passed to a separate team of editors. This includes developmental editing (checking for flow, pacing, and structural integrity), line editing (improving sentence structure and vocabulary), and proofreading (catching typos and grammatical errors). This multi-tiered editing approach guarantees a pristine final document.
5. Formatting, Design, and Publication
The final phase transitions from writing to publishing. The interior text is formatted for both digital (e-book) and print (paperback/hardcover) specifications. Simultaneously, a professional graphic designer will create a striking book cover based on your creative input. Once all files are approved, the agency will assist in uploading the book to major distribution platforms like Amazon KDP, Barnes & Noble, and Apple Books, fully optimized with the correct metadata and categories for maximum visibility.
How to Choose the Right Agency for Your Needs
With so many options available to Mississauga residents, selecting the right partner requires due diligence. Here are the key factors you should evaluate before signing a contract:
Copyright Ownership: This is the most crucial element. Ensure the contract explicitly states that it is a “work-for-hire” agreement. You must retain 100% of the copyrights and all future royalties. Never pay an agency upfront and agree to split your royalties with them.
Transparency in Pricing: Look for companies that offer flat-rate pricing or clear, milestone-based installment plans. Be wary of agencies that have hidden fees for revisions, cover design, or formatting. The best companies, such as Ghostwriting LLC, provide transparent, comprehensive quotes upfront.
Communication Protocols: You should have direct access to your writer and project manager. Regular updates, scheduled calls, and a clear timeline for deliverables are hallmarks of a professional agency. If a company is hesitant to let you speak directly with the person writing your book, consider it a red flag.
Portfolio and Samples: Always ask to see writing samples in your specific genre. A writer who excels at crafting gritty true-crime thrillers might struggle with a step-by-step corporate leadership guide. Ensure their stylistic range matches your vision.

2. Do I retain the rights and royalties to my book?
Yes, provided you work with a reputable agency that uses a work-for-hire contract. Under a work-for-hire agreement, the agency is compensated for their time and labor, but the intellectual property, copyright, and all subsequent royalties belong entirely to you. Always read your contract carefully to ensure no percentage of your sales is claimed by the writing company.
3. How long does the entire writing and publishing process take?
For a standard full-length book (approximately 40,000 to 60,000 words), the entire process from the initial consultation to final publication usually takes between 3 to 6 months. This timeline accounts for outlining, drafting, multiple rounds of client feedback, editing, cover design, and platform formatting. If you have an urgent deadline, some agencies offer expedited services that can compress this timeline to 8 to 12 weeks.
4. Will the agency help me publish my book on Amazon?
Yes, full-service agencies handle the complete publication process. This includes formatting the manuscript to meet Amazon Kindle Direct Publishing (KDP) specifications, creating a compliant book cover file, writing an engaging book description, researching the best categories, and uploading the files on your behalf. They ensure your book is available for sale globally in both digital and print formats.
5. What is the difference between a ghostwriter and a co-author?
The primary difference lies in public credit and financial compensation. A ghostwriter is an anonymous professional who writes the book for a flat fee; their name does not appear on the cover, and they do not claim any royalties. A co-author, on the other hand, shares the public credit (their name is on the cover alongside yours) and typically receives a percentage of the book’s royalties as part of their compensation.
